Antipyretics
Medications used to reduce fever or lower body temperature.
Lumbar Puncture
A medical procedure where a needle is inserted into the spinal canal to collect cerebrospinal fluid for diagnostic testing.
Bacterial Meningitis
An infection of the membranes covering the brain and spinal cord, often resulting in fever, headache, and a stiff neck, caused by bacteria.
